Pittsburg casino revenue up

Kansas’ four commercial casinos recorded $36.6 million in revenue for December, down 1.5-percent from the previous year.The figures, published by the Kansas Racing and Gaming Commission, show that electronic gaming devices accounted for $32.5 million of the total, up 1-percent.

Maple Street Laundromat has new owners

The Maple Street Laundry in Columbus has new owners. John and Heather DePratt have purchased the coin-op laundry from Larry Hiatt.The DePratt’s also operate the State Theatre Event venue and other businesses in Columbus.
